Job Description Location: Stafford (UK), Bilbao – Pinoa (Spain), Montpellier (France) – Permanent – Hybrid Do you want to be the bridge between operations and digital technology, shaping how a global energy leader uses SAP to power its future? GE Vernova is looking for an exceptional Senior SAP Operations Specialist to join our Grid Automation (GA) Operations team, with flexibility to be based in Stafford (UK), Bilbao – Pinoa (Spain), or Montpellier (France). Our Electrification Business: Our Electrification solutions modernise grids, enable renewable integration, and strengthen energy systems. From software to power conversion and storage, we help create smarter, more resilient energy networks – and Grid Automation is at the heart of that mission. The Senior SAP Operations Specialist is the critical connection point between Regional Operations, Central Operations and our Digital Technology organisation, ensuring SAP accurately reflects and supports the needs of our Grid Automation business. We are seeking a Senior SAP Operations Specialist to own the integrity and effectiveness of our SAP environment from a Customer Order Management perspective, translating complex business requirements into robust digital solutions, maintaining data integrity, and driving the consistent adoption of SAP standards across all regions. Whether you are troubleshooting a complex business flow, leading a system deployment or upskilling colleagues on SAP best practices, your work will directly improve how our operations function and how effectively we serve our customers. • Represent GA Operations as the go‑to authority in all IT and SAP initiatives, translating end‑to‑end operational needs – from order management to product hierarchy and material attributes – into clear, actionable business requirements., • Govern system integrity by challenging digital solutions that deviate from SAP logic or GA standards, ensuring all regional tools remain aligned with SAP master and transactional data., • Lead process optimisation through gap analysis of existing operational systems, identifying and implementing improvements that enhance efficiency and data integrity across the business., • Collaborate with Digital Technology teams and subject‑matter experts to design, test and deploy SAP‑based tools – and drive user readiness through training materials and hands‑on sessions., • Provide expert‑level troubleshooting and support for complex business flows, supporting GA users across SAP SD, MM and PP modules., • Drive the standardisation of GA SAP processes globally, fostering a continuous improvement mindset focused on eliminating waste and strengthening consistency across all regions., • Operational SAP fluency with expert level in SAP SD (Sales & Distribution) and strong functional knowledge across SAP MM, PP and FI modules – you understand the transaction flows that keep our production and logistics moving., • A solid understanding of end‑to‑end business flows within a manufacturing, order management, production or logistics environment – from customer order intake through to fulfilment, payment and returns., • Active listening and translation: excel at listening to operational challenges and translating them into clear system requirements; facilitate discussions between technical DT teams and business users., • Team empowerment: passion for training and upskilling; comfortable acting as a “go‑to” resource, simplifying complex processes and coaching colleagues., • Proven experience supporting or deploying SAP‑based digital tools in operational environments, ideally across multiple regions or business units., • The ability to translate complex SAP logic into clear operational language and communicate effectively with both technical teams and business stakeholders., • Experience as a SAP Key User, Super User or Business Process Expert, with confidence to guide and upskill others., • Process improvement mindset: proactive approach to work, always looking for ways to standardise processes and eliminate waste. Comfortable applying Lean concepts to drive small, meaningful improvements., • Flexibility to travel to regional locations as business needs require. A background in Order Management, Production or Logistics is a strong advantage. Familiarity with traceability requirements (such as serial number management) and installed‑base tools (such as ServiceMax) would also be beneficial. A formal degree in Business Administration, Supply Chain or a related discipline is a nice to have; we most value your overall experience and professional achievements. Strong written and spoken English is required, as you’ll collaborate with teams across multiple countries and regions.
